I use the card for cleaning the car so it remains unlocked. With the key it kept locking as I moved around. Other use case which I have experienced is when you drop the keys down a storm drain when juggling small kids and shopping. Never found the keys. Having the card to hand always is a good backup.
I have also now set my watch and phone as keys though I’ve no idea how to use a watch to start the car! |

It's been long ago enough (years) that I forget. You can access Driver Profiles and remove a profile, then without changing any settings or preferences create a 'new' profile with your key fob in the car. What I don't recall is the whether the digital key (smartphone) recalls the original profile or automatically recognizes the new profile. Time to review the owner's manual!
